Hey folks. I just brought home a 2015 Limited in vivid black. I have not owned an all black bike in a long time. Is it ok to use a quick detailer after a ride to get bugs and dust off, or will is show scratches? Also, any recommendations for wax for black paint?

I recently traded my vivid black Dyna for a Superior Blue Limited Low. I used Black Fire BlackICE Hybrid Montan Sealant Wax on my Dyna. It is expensive for a 3 oz jar (BF-500S) but the results were impressive on the vivid black paint. Check it out on-line and hope this helps. I also used HD's quick detailer and did not notice any negative results. Congratulations on your new Limited.

I just detailed my Jade and black 15 Limited with Mequires cleaner wax, then Chemical Guys Black Light Polish, then pure Carnnuba wax. Then Chemical Guys Blitz acrylic sealant. This will last all summer and to clean you just wipe it with a micro fiber towel.
